What’s the fastest way to get rid of calculus

There is no fastest way to get rid of dental calculus, which is usually done by ultrasonic scaling and subgingival scraping. Calculus is hard and firmly attached to the surface of the teeth, routine oral care (such as brushing, flossing, etc.) can not be effectively removed; it is recommended to use specialized periodontal treatment tools, such as ultrasonic scaler or scraper to remove calculus, and should not believe that the so-called wonderful tips for removing calculus is not scientifically based. Calculus is one of the common causes of periodontal disease, its formation process is the interaction of bacteria and food debris to form plaque adhering to the tooth surface, with the plaque within the calcium salts and other substances within the deposition and hardening to form calculus. It is recommended to maintain good oral cleaning, regular visits to the specialist examination, and timely periodontal treatment when dental calculus is found.
